Urgent warning! Repo broken DO NOT UPDATE [Solved]
Re: Urgent warning! Repo broken DO NOT UPDATE
After making a new snapshot, I checked for updates on my Production laptop (> sig) and none was available. Salt Lake repo, liquorix 6.14-13-mx23ahs
Production: MX-23 Xfce, AMD FX-4130 Quad-Core, GeForce GT 630/PCIe/SSE2, 16 GB, SSD 120 GB, Data 1TB
Personal: Lenovo X1 Carbon with MX-23 Fluxbox
Other: Raspberry Pi 5 with MX-23 Xfce Raspberry Pi Respin
Personal: Lenovo X1 Carbon with MX-23 Fluxbox
Other: Raspberry Pi 5 with MX-23 Xfce Raspberry Pi Respin
- chrispop99
- Global Moderator
- Posts: 3379
- Joined: Tue Jan 27, 2009 2:07 pm
Re: Urgent warning! Repo broken DO NOT UPDATE
Attached is the list of updates from a fresh AHS install.
Chris
Chris
You do not have the required permissions to view the files attached to this post.
MX Facebook Group Administrator.
Home-built desktop - Core i5 9400, 970 EVO Plus, 8GB
DELL XPS 15
Lots of test machines
Home-built desktop - Core i5 9400, 970 EVO Plus, 8GB
DELL XPS 15
Lots of test machines
Re: Urgent warning! Repo broken DO NOT UPDATE
Yes.chrispop99 wrote: Tue Jul 15, 2025 6:34 amAre you using AHS? The standard Xfce version is not affected.j2mcgreg wrote: Tue Jul 15, 2025 5:58 am FWIW, there are no updates available via the SLC repo this a.m. ( I only use XFCE)
Chris
Code: Select all
Desktop: Xfce v: 4.20.0 tk: Gtk v: 3.24.38 info: xfce4-panel wm: xfwm v: 4.20.0 vt: 7
dm: LightDM v: 1.32.0 Distro: MX-23.6_ahs_x64 Libretto January 21 2024 base: Debian GNU/Linux
12 (bookworm)
HP 15; ryzen 3 5300U APU; 500 Gb SSD; 8GB ram
HP 17; ryzen 3 3200; 500 GB SSD; 12 GB ram
Idea Center 3; 12 gen i5; 256 GB ssd;
In Linux, newer isn't always better. The best solution is the one that works.
HP 17; ryzen 3 3200; 500 GB SSD; 12 GB ram
Idea Center 3; 12 gen i5; 256 GB ssd;
In Linux, newer isn't always better. The best solution is the one that works.
-
- Posts: 348
- Joined: Fri Jul 17, 2020 10:32 am
Re: Urgent warning! Repo broken DO NOT UPDATE
I let the updater roll through the procedure and it does indeed bork the system of the default AHS ISO currently. Reinstalling xorg from a TTY allowed me to manually run lightdm again, and get back a desktop session. There's of course a bunch of stuff missing, but at least it was just one install away to successfully go into a graphical session.
- chrispop99
- Global Moderator
- Posts: 3379
- Joined: Tue Jan 27, 2009 2:07 pm
Re: Urgent warning! Repo broken DO NOT UPDATE
I've just tested with a fresh AHS install, and the repos set to SLC, and get the same problem on reboot.Jerry3904 wrote: Tue Jul 15, 2025 6:42 am After making a new snapshot, I checked for updates on my Production laptop (> sig) and none was available. Salt Lake repo, liquorix 6.14-13-mx23ahs
Chris
MX Facebook Group Administrator.
Home-built desktop - Core i5 9400, 970 EVO Plus, 8GB
DELL XPS 15
Lots of test machines
Home-built desktop - Core i5 9400, 970 EVO Plus, 8GB
DELL XPS 15
Lots of test machines
-
- Posts: 348
- Joined: Fri Jul 17, 2020 10:32 am
Re: Urgent warning! Repo broken DO NOT UPDATE
Also, just mentioning: the dependencies of at least libegl-mesa0 are broken. When trying to update libegl-mesa0, both on a fresh system straight from the AHS ISO and on an up to date AHS sytem (per this month), you get:
and it fails there.
Edit: yeah it's the mesa stuff. Try to install just libgl1-mesa-dri on a fresh AHS system. That borks it. Using the Umeå mirror I mentioned earlier for these over here.
Code: Select all
libegl-mesa0 : Depends: libwayland-client0 (>= 1.23.0) but 1.21.0-1 is to be installed
Edit: yeah it's the mesa stuff. Try to install just libgl1-mesa-dri on a fresh AHS system. That borks it. Using the Umeå mirror I mentioned earlier for these over here.
Re: Urgent warning! Repo broken DO NOT UPDATE
MX-23 XFCE ahs based extrox has broken by recentry updates. (XCE+Compiz)
Press emerald window's close button, compiz suddenly stops.
My two extrox machines are same state.
Press emerald window's close button, compiz suddenly stops.
My two extrox machines are same state.

In the world filled desire,
I seek only essence, serve for MX.
I just needing only ideal in the art at all.
I want to protect place of rest called MX LINUX.
Sony VAIO Pro 11inch Silver (FHD) extrox (MX23)
I seek only essence, serve for MX.
I just needing only ideal in the art at all.
I want to protect place of rest called MX LINUX.

Sony VAIO Pro 11inch Silver (FHD) extrox (MX23)
Re: Urgent warning! Repo broken DO NOT UPDATE
I Updated this morning at about 4:00 UTC. I did not notice any issues, such as a huge number of Updates, although maybe was not watching and have yet to reboot. Sydney Repo. Liquorix 6.14.10-2-amd64 Standard Xfce
Last edited by rod178 on Tue Jul 15, 2025 9:30 am, edited 1 time in total.
Re: Urgent warning! Repo broken DO NOT UPDATE
I checked the updates (with aptitude) in a 23.6 ahs live/virtual session, in it most of the 25.0.4 mesa updates are held back because right version of libwayland-client0 not being available.
Code: Select all
demo@mx1:~
$ aptitude full-upgrade -s
The following NEW packages will be installed:
easy-rsa{a} isa-support{a} libqt6network6{a} libqt6opengl6{a} libqt6positioning6{a}
libqt6printsupport6{a} libqt6qml6{a} libqt6qmlmodels6{a} libqt6quick6{a} libqt6quickwidgets6{a}
libqt6svg6{a} libqt6webchannel6{a} libqt6webengine6-data{a} libqt6webenginecore6{a}
libqt6webenginecore6-bin{a} libqt6webenginewidgets6{a} libqt6widgets6{a} libqt6xml6{a}
linux-headers-6.14.10-2-liquorix-amd64{a} linux-image-6.14.10-2-liquorix-amd64{a} qt6gtk2{a}
sse3-support{a}
The following packages will be REMOVED:
libglapi-mesa{u} libqt5positioning5{u} libqt5qml5{u} libqt5qmlmodels5{u} libqt5quick5{u}
libqt5quickwidgets5{u} libqt5webchannel5{u} libqt5webengine-data{u} libqt5webenginecore5{u}
libqt5webenginewidgets5{u}
The following packages will be upgraded:
antix-libs base-files bash busybox ca-certificates catfish chroot-rescue-mx cli-installer-mx
cli-shell-utils cpp-12 ddm-mx debian-archive-keyring disk-manager distro-info-data djvulibre-bin firefox
firmware-amd-graphics firmware-atheros firmware-bnx2 firmware-bnx2x firmware-brcm80211
firmware-intel-graphics firmware-intel-misc firmware-intel-sound firmware-ipw2x00 firmware-iwlwifi
firmware-libertas firmware-linux firmware-linux-nonfree firmware-marvell-prestera firmware-mediatek
firmware-misc-nonfree firmware-myricom firmware-netxen firmware-nvidia-graphics firmware-qlogic
firmware-realtek fonts-opensymbol formatusb g++-12 gcc-12 gcc-12-base gcc-12-base:i386
gir1.2-gdkpixbuf-2.0 gir1.2-javascriptcoregtk-4.0 gir1.2-nm-1.0 gir1.2-poppler-0.18 gir1.2-webkit2-4.0
gstreamer1.0-plugins-bad imagemagick imagemagick-6-common imagemagick-6.q16 initramfs-tools
initramfs-tools-core intel-microcode isomount krb5-locales libabsl20220623 libasan8 libatomic1 libavif15
libblockdev-crypto2 libblockdev-fs2 libblockdev-loop2 libblockdev-part-err2 libblockdev-part2
libblockdev-swap2 libblockdev-utils2 libblockdev2 libcap2 libcap2-bin libcc1-0 libdjvulibre-text
libdjvulibre21 libegl-mesa0{b} libgbm1 libgcc-12-dev libgcc-s1 libgcc-s1:i386 libgdk-pixbuf-2.0-0
libgdk-pixbuf2.0-common libgfortran5 libgl1-mesa-dri libglib2.0-0 libglib2.0-bin libglib2.0-data
libglx-mesa0 libgomp1 libgssapi-krb5-2 libgstreamer-plugins-bad1.0-0 libicu72 libitm1
libjavascriptcoregtk-4.0-18 libjavascriptcoregtk-4.1-0 libjxl0.7 libk5crypto3 libkrb5-3 libkrb5support0
liblibreoffice-java liblsan0 libmagickcore-6.q16-6 libmagickwand-6.q16-6 libnm0 libperl5.36
libpoppler-cpp0v5 libpoppler-glib8 libpoppler-qt5-1 libpoppler126 libpq5 libpython3.11
libpython3.11-minimal libpython3.11-stdlib libqt5concurrent5 libqt5core5a libqt5dbus5 libqt5gui5
libqt5network5 libqt5opengl5 libqt5printsupport5 libqt5sql5 libqt5sql5-sqlite libqt5test5 libqt5widgets5
libqt5xml5 libquadmath0 libreoffice-base libreoffice-base-core libreoffice-base-drivers libreoffice-calc
libreoffice-common libreoffice-core libreoffice-draw libreoffice-gnome libreoffice-gtk3
libreoffice-help-common libreoffice-help-en-us libreoffice-impress libreoffice-java-common
libreoffice-math libreoffice-report-builder-bin libreoffice-sdbc-hsqldb libreoffice-style-breeze
libreoffice-style-colibre libreoffice-style-sifr libreoffice-writer libssl3 libstdc++-12-dev libstdc++6
libtsan2 libubsan1 libudisks2-0 libuno-cppu3 libuno-cppuhelpergcc3-3 libuno-purpenvhelpergcc3-3
libuno-sal3 libuno-salhelpergcc3-3 libunoloader-java libvpx7 libwebkit2gtk-4.0-37 libwebkit2gtk-4.1-0
libxatracker2 libxml2 libyelp0 linux-base linux-headers-liquorix-amd64 linux-image-liquorix-amd64
linux-libc-dev live-kernel-updater live-usb-maker lo-main-helper localize-repo-mx login mesa-libgallium
mesa-va-drivers mesa-vdpau-drivers mesa-vulkan-drivers{b} mx-boot-options mx-bootrepair mx-cleanup
mx-conky-data mx-docs mx-docs-ar mx-docs-common mx-docs-de mx-docs-el mx-docs-en mx-docs-es mx-docs-fr
mx-docs-hu mx-docs-id mx-docs-it mx-docs-ja mx-docs-nb mx-docs-nl mx-docs-pl mx-docs-pt mx-docs-ru
mx-docs-tr mx-docs-zh mx-faq-ar mx-faq-bg mx-faq-ca mx-faq-common mx-faq-cs mx-faq-da mx-faq-de mx-faq-el
mx-faq-en mx-faq-es mx-faq-fr mx-faq-hu mx-faq-id mx-faq-it mx-faq-ja mx-faq-nb mx-faq-nl mx-faq-pl
mx-faq-pt mx-faq-ru mx-faq-sv mx-faq-tr mx-faq-zh mx-live-usb-maker mx-packageinstaller
mx-packageinstaller-pkglist mx-remastercc mx-repo-list mx-repo-manager mx-snapshot mx-system mx-tweak
mx-user mx-viewer network-manager nvidia-detect open-vm-tools openjdk-17-jre openjdk-17-jre-headless
openssh-client openssl openvpn passwd perl perl-base perl-modules-5.36 plymouth-modified-init
poppler-utils python3-h11 python3.11 python3.11-minimal qt5-gtk-platformtheme ssh-askpass-gnome sudo
system-keyboard-qt thunderbird udisks2 uefi-manager uno-libs-private ure ure-java wireless-regdb
xserver-common xserver-xorg-core xserver-xorg-legacy yelp yelp-xsl
The following packages are RECOMMENDED but will NOT be installed:
apparmor fonts-liberation2 gstreamer1.0-gl gstreamer1.0-gtk3 gstreamer1.0-plugins-ugly irqbalance
libatk-wrapper-java-jni libgdk-pixbuf2.0-bin libgdk-pixbuf2.0-bin:i386 libmagickcore-6.q16-6-extra
libpam-cap libreoffice-sdbc-firebird libreoffice-style-elementary netpbm netpbm:i386 opensc opensc:i386
pdf2djvu preview-mx python3-uno qtwayland5 ttf-mscorefonts-installer xcvt zerofree
266 packages upgraded, 22 newly installed, 10 to remove and 0 not upgraded.
Need to get 1,173 MB of archives. After unpacking 447 MB will be used.
The following packages have unmet dependencies:
mesa-vulkan-drivers : Depends: libwayland-client0 (>= 1.23.0) but 1.21.0-1 is installed
libegl-mesa0 : Depends: libwayland-client0 (>= 1.23.0) but 1.21.0-1 is installed
The following actions will resolve these dependencies:
Keep the following packages at their current version:
1) libegl-mesa0 [24.2.8-1mx23ahs (now)]
2) libgbm1 [24.2.8-1mx23ahs (now)]
3) libgl1-mesa-dri [24.2.8-1mx23ahs (now)]
4) libglapi-mesa [24.2.8-1mx23ahs (mx, now)]
5) libglx-mesa0 [24.2.8-1mx23ahs (now)]
6) mesa-libgallium [24.2.8-1mx23ahs (now)]
7) mesa-va-drivers [24.2.8-1mx23ahs (now)]
8) mesa-vulkan-drivers [24.2.8-1mx23ahs (now)]
Accept this solution? [Y/n/q/?]
- dolphin_oracle
- Developer
- Posts: 22520
- Joined: Sun Dec 16, 2007 12:17 pm
Re: Urgent warning! Repo broken DO NOT UPDATE
@Stevo @timkb4cq so we either need to pull the mesa update or selectively add the libwayland-client0 back in. I think.
people that updated before we pulled the wayland packages won't be affected.
people that updated before we pulled the wayland packages won't be affected.
http://www.youtube.com/runwiththedolphin
lenovo ThinkPad X1 Extreme Gen 4 - MX-23
FYI: mx "test" repo is not the same thing as debian testing repo.
Live system help document: https://mxlinux.org/wiki/help-antix-live-usb-system/
lenovo ThinkPad X1 Extreme Gen 4 - MX-23
FYI: mx "test" repo is not the same thing as debian testing repo.
Live system help document: https://mxlinux.org/wiki/help-antix-live-usb-system/